Buyer’s Guide: How to Choose

Choosing the right espresso machine is about matching its capabilities to your skill level and daily routine. This guide will help you navigate the key trade-offs between convenience, control, and cost to find your perfect home café centerpiece.

1. Machine Type & Your Commitment Level

Your choice should align with how involved you want to be in the process. Semi-automatic machines offer the most control for hobbyists who enjoy grinding, tamping, and pulling shots manually. Super-automatic machines grind, tamp, and brew at the touch of a button, prioritizing speed and consistency over hands-on craft. Manual lever machines provide ultimate artistry but require significant skill and effort.

2. Boiler System & Performance

This factor dictates how many drinks you can make back-to-back and whether you can steam milk and brew simultaneously. Single boilers are affordable but require a wait between brewing and steaming. Heat exchange boilers allow simultaneous brewing and steaming, ideal for making milk drinks efficiently. Dual boilers offer independent temperature control for each function, providing the best performance and consistency for frequent use or entertaining.

3. Grinder Quality & Integration

An excellent grinder is more critical than the machine itself for shot quality. Built-in grinders on some models offer convenience but often lack the adjustability and durability of a standalone, burr grinder. Investing in a quality separate grinder future-proofs your setup, allowing for precise tuning of grind size and consistency, which directly impacts flavor extraction and long-term satisfaction.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q1: Is an expensive machine worth it for a beginner?

A1: Not necessarily. Start with a quality mid-range machine that matches your interest level. A machine that’s too complex can be frustrating, while a very basic one may limit growth. Prioritize a good grinder and a machine with stable temperature control.

Q2: How important is a built-in grinder?

A2: Convenience is the main benefit, but it’s a compromise. Integrated grinders can be less precise, create heat that affects the coffee, and are difficult to clean or upgrade. For the best shot quality and flexibility, a separate grinder is almost always recommended.

Q3: Can I make good espresso without spending a fortune?

A3: Yes, with realistic expectations. Excellent manual or semi-automatic machines exist in the mid-price range. The key is to allocate a significant portion of your budget to a quality burr grinder, as this has the greatest single impact on the quality of espresso you can produce.
